Transaction d75d98756b9cfd51ae2323be72e110c59e98107cd86dfd04d8cd9c221461cfb7
2 Input
2 Outputs
- d75d98756b9cfd51ae2323be72e110c59e98107cd86dfd04d8cd9c221461cfb7:0
- d75d98756b9cfd51ae2323be72e110c59e98107cd86dfd04d8cd9c221461cfb7:1
value 20000000
address 17SemWbbqMJZgVYwM3puCw7qwmP2wocmJG
value 411444
address 3DcdxPFFyWYS8fLdyoxwABR5ZmRL2GnFe2